It’s Saturday and AEW Collision was recorded on Thursday in Cincinnati OH at the Andrew J Brady Music Center. Our commentary team is Tony Schiavone and Matt Menard.
Toni Storm comes out for a promo on the stage. She says that Athena is a history-making woman, but is annoying. She makes fun of Athena’s nicknames. She says if Athena is a goddess, she needs to pray and has a great prayer. Athena attacks, and when Toni is winning, Billie Starkz joins in and leaves Toni laying. Athena grabs a mic and says Toni needs to pray she doesn’t expose her. She then says if AEW is where the best wrestle, why is Toni on top?
Athena tells Billie to take Toni to the ring and Billie makes her watch as she cuts a promo about how she will bring AEW to a new level. Athena then mocks Toni’s poses and we see Mina Shirakawa comes from the back. As Billie is watching, Toni takes her out., Athena tries to escape and security catches her as she jumps off the ramp. Toni and Mina are on the stage and Athena and Billie fume at ringside.

In the back, Renee Paquette is with the Hurt Syndicate, MVP says the two tag teams going for the chance to face them at Forbidden Door will win the prize of getting hurt by them. MVP says there has been no drama with MJF, and they are better than they have ever been.
Renee is with Kyle O’Reilly and Roderick Strong and she asks if they are ready to wrestle for the first time since Adam Cole stepped away. Hologram and Tomohiro Ishii show up and Kyle is happy. Roderick yells “Kyle” and he says he is talking to Kyle Fletcher and he won’t rest until he gets his hands on Fletcher. Kyle O’Reilly says Roddy is going through some stuff but after the match, he and Hologram will go out and hit the town.

Renee Paquette is with Anthony Bowens and she asks him about Max Caster’s International Challenge. Bowens is upset she is asking about Max. He says he spent the week representing AEW and all Max does is lose. Through his promo, the crowd chants “Let’s go Max, you’re the best wrestler alive.”
